On 17.1 The second bit ICAI has solved it incorrectly. You should also add probabilities for 9th and 10th tosses. They did for 8 tosses only on 17.2 - the solution in ICAI material is correct - they are no where saying there are only 2 Sundays in 15 days. The question is specifically about the probability of getting exactly 2 Sundays and not at least 2 Sundays - the question talks about getting exactly 2 Sundays

If the question is exactly about 2 sundays then probability is 2 by 15 know sir

The question is not how many Sundays are there two weeks - it is a binomial distribution question in which you choose 15 days from a calendar at random and from those what is probability of getting 2 Sundays -
